反射应用和获取Class对象的三种方式

一、写一个“框架”,可以创建任何对象运行任何方法

1、配置文件

 

 

 2、使用类加载器ClassLoader,Properties集合是可以和IO流结合使用完成读取和写入数据的集合,方法参数列表是IO流;

 

 

 

 Class类的静态方法forName()创建Class对象;

现在只需要,配置文件配置需要的类和方法就行,java代码不用修改,则不用重新编译和测试java代码;

 

二、获取Class对象的三种方式

1、

 

 

 

 

 2、Class对象的功能:

 

posted @ 2019-09-15 19:36  wmqiang  阅读(288)  评论(0编辑  收藏  举报